WHAT CAN CHANGE THE PRICE

Tell us these four things up front.

  1. 01

    Weight. Concrete, dirt, brick, shingles and other dense material behave differently than furniture or boxes.

  2. 02

    Access. Stairs, elevators, long carries, tight turns and difficult parking can change labor.

  3. 03

    Disassembly. Some oversized pieces need extra handling to leave safely.

  4. 04

    Special disposal. Certain items need a different disposal path or may not be accepted.

Is the online range my final price?+

No. It is a planning range. We review the actual job and confirm the final number before loading.

Do I need a credit card to request a quote?+

No. Starting a quote does not require a credit card and does not obligate you to book.

Why not give one fixed price for every couch or appliance?+

Access, size, weight, disposal requirements and the rest of the load can materially change the job. We would rather show a useful range and confirm the real scope than advertise a number that does not survive contact with the job.
